What is a Bulk Calculator?
A Bulk Calculator is a mathematical tool used to determine the total volume of loose materials required to fill a specific three-dimensional space. Unlike standard area calculations, a Bulk Calculator incorporates depth (the third dimension) to provide a cubic measurement. This is essential for industries like construction and landscaping where materials are sold by volume or weight.
Commonly, users utilize a Bulk Calculator to estimate topsoil needs, gravel for driveways, or mulch for garden beds. Miscalculating these values can lead to structural failures in construction or drainage issues in landscaping.
Bulk Calculator Formula and Mathematical Explanation
The math behind a Bulk Calculator is straightforward but requires consistent units. The basic formula follows the volume of a rectangular prism:
Volume = Length × Width × Depth
In the United States, materials are typically sold in Cubic Yards. Since measurements for length and width are often in feet, and depth is in inches, the Bulk Calculator performs several conversions:
- Convert Depth from inches to feet: Depth (ft) = Depth (in) / 12
- Calculate Cubic Feet: CuFt = Length (ft) × Width (ft) × Depth (ft)
- Convert to Cubic Yards: CuYd = CuFt / 27
- Calculate Weight: Weight = CuFt × Material Density
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Length | The horizontal span of the area | Feet (ft) | 1 – 500 |
| Width | The vertical span of the area | Feet (ft) | 1 – 500 |
| Depth | How thick the material will be | Inches (in) | 1 – 24 |
| Density | Mass per unit volume | lbs/cu ft | 30 – 160 |
Practical Examples (Real-World Use Cases)
Example 1: Large Garden Mulching
Imagine you have a garden bed that is 50 feet long and 10 feet wide. You want to apply 3 inches of mulch to suppress weeds. Using the Bulk Calculator:
- Length: 50 ft, Width: 10 ft, Depth: 3 in
- Calculation: 50 * 10 * (3/12) = 125 Cubic Feet
- In Yards: 125 / 27 = 4.63 Cubic Yards
- Weight: 125 * 35 lbs = 4,375 lbs (~2.18 Tons)
Example 2: Gravel Driveway Base
You are prepping a driveway that is 30 feet long and 12 feet wide, needing a 6-inch base of crushed stone. The Bulk Calculator shows:
- Length: 30 ft, Width: 12 ft, Depth: 6 in
- Calculation: 30 * 12 * 0.5 = 180 Cubic Feet
- In Yards: 180 / 27 = 6.67 Cubic Yards
- Weight: 180 * 105 lbs = 18,900 lbs (~9.45 Tons)

Key Factors That Affect Bulk Calculator Results
While the Bulk Calculator provides a precise mathematical answer, real-world conditions may vary. Consider these factors:
- Compaction: Materials like soil and gravel settle after installation. It is often recommended to add 10-15% to your Bulk Calculator total to account for compaction.
- Irregular Shapes: If your area is circular or triangular, the rectangular Bulk Calculator will over-estimate. Use average widths for better results.
- Moisture Content: Wet sand or soil weighs significantly more than dry material, which affects the weight results of the Bulk Calculator.
- Subgrade Uniformity: If the ground underneath isn't perfectly level, you will likely need more material than the Bulk Calculator predicts.
- Density Variations: Different brands of mulch or grades of stone have varying densities.
- Spillage and Waste: Always account for a small amount of loss during transport and application.

Q: Why does the Bulk Calculator use 27 to convert feet to yards?
A: Because a cubic yard is 3 feet by 3 feet by 3 feet (3x3x3 = 27).
Q: How accurate is the weight estimation?
A: It is an estimate based on average material densities. Actual weight varies by moisture and mineral composition.
Q: Should I round up my order?
A: Yes, most professionals round up to the nearest half-yard to ensure they don't run short.

Q: What is the standard capacity of a dump truck?
A: A standard small dump truck holds about 5 yards, while a large one holds 10-14 yards.
Q: How deep should mulch be?
A: For weed suppression, 3 inches is the standard recommendation in any Bulk Calculator scenario.
Q: Why is my cost different from the quarry?
A: Quarries often charge delivery fees or have "minimum load" surcharges not included in basic calculations.
